The Mental Health First Aid Canada for Northern Peoples course is guided by a number of important principles including respect, cooperation, community, harmony, generosity, and resourcefulness. This northern version of the basic course integrates material that reflects the experiences of Aboriginal peoples - First Nation, Inuit, and Metis - as these peoples make up a large segment of the northern population. In addition, this course addresses the importance of holism and balance. The whole person: mental, physical, social, emotional, and spiritual - must be considered when providing mental health first aid.

Course Outline:

What are Mental Health, Mental Health Problems, and Mental Disorders?
What is Mental Health First Aid?
Why Mental Health First Aid?
Mental Health First Aid for Substance Disorders
Mental Health First Aid for Mood Disorders
Mental Health First Aid for Anxiety Disorders
Mental Health First Aid for Deliberate Self-Injury
Mental Health First Aid for Psychotic Disorders

18 hour course over 3 days
